Chipotle Cheese Dip
Ingredients
- 8 ounces sour cream (light sour cream also works well!)
- 3 tablespoons mayonnaise
- 3 tablespoons grated Parmesan cheese
- 1 chicken or vegetable bouillon cube
- 2 heaping tablespoons shredded cheddar cheese
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- 1 teaspoon chipotle powder (adjust the amount to taste)
- 1 teaspoon sugar
- 1 tablespoon lime juice
Instructions
- Combine all ingredients and mix thoroughly.
